Structural diversity of alkali-metal (Li, Na, K) alkyl zincates containing bidentate aminopyrrolyl ligands: from molecular complexes to coordination polymers†
Zhiqiang Guo,Yakong Wang,Wei Cao,Jianbin Chao
Dalton Transactions Pub Date : 01/30/2017 00:00:00 , DOI:10.1039/C7DT00052A
Abstract

The exploration of co-complexation reactions between alkai-metal reagents and ZnEt2 with bidentate aminopyrrolyl ligands afforded a series of alkali-metal (Li, Na, K) alkyl zincates with a variety of intriguing structures, ranging from molecular complexes to more coordination polymers. All aforementioned complexes have been characterized by X-ray crystallography, NMR, IR and UV-vis spectroscopy.
